Abstract

The utility model discloses a high-density and high-precision sealing ring, which comprises a sealing ring body, wherein the sealing ring body comprises an inner gear ring and an outer gear ring; a first annular groove is formed between the upper part of the inner gear ring and the upper part of the outer gear ring; a second annular groove is formed between the lower part of the inner gear ring and the lower part of the outer gear ring; the top of the side surface of the outer gear ring is provided with two convex parts which extend outwards horizontally, and a limit groove is formed between the two convex parts; an outer side sealing surface is arranged below the protruding part, and an inner side sealing surface is arranged on the side surface of the inner gear ring. The first annular groove and the second annular groove are arranged, so that the contact area of the mounting part with the outer gear ring and the inner gear ring is effectively increased, and the mounting sealing performance is improved; meanwhile, the two bulges are arranged, and the limiting groove formed between the two bulges is matched with the outer side sealing surface and the inner side sealing surface, so that the sealing ring body can be stably installed in the sealing groove of the installation part, and the installation precision of the sealing ring is further ensured.

a high-density and high-precision sealing ring comprises a sealing ring body 1, wherein the sealing ring body 1 comprises an inner gear ring 11 and an outer gear ring 12; a first annular groove 13 is formed between the upper part of the inner gear ring 11 and the upper part of the outer gear ring 12; a second annular groove 14 is formed between the lower part of the inner gear ring 11 and the lower part of the outer gear ring 12; the top of the side surface of the outer gear ring 12 is provided with two convex parts 15 which extend outwards horizontally, and a limit groove 16 is formed between the two convex parts 15; an outer sealing surface 17 is arranged below the bulge 15, and an inner sealing surface 18 is arranged on the side surface of the ring gear 11.

The utility model effectively increases the contact area between the installation component and the outer gear ring and the inner gear ring by arranging the first annular groove 13 and the second annular groove 14, and increases the installation sealing performance; simultaneously, by arranging the two bulges 15, the limiting groove 16 formed between the two bulges is matched with the outer side sealing surface 17 and the inner side sealing surface, so that the sealing ring body 1 can be stably installed in the sealing groove of the installation component, and the installation precision of the sealing ring is further ensured.
Further, in another embodiment, the longitudinal sections of the first annular groove 13 and the second annular groove 14 are both in a V-shaped structure, and the groove bottoms of the first annular groove 13 and the second annular groove 14 are both in a smooth arc surface, so that the first annular groove 13 and the second annular groove 14 can be conveniently connected with a mounting surface, and the sealing performance is improved.
Further, in another embodiment, the height of the outer gear ring 12 is greater than that of the inner gear ring 11, and the thickness of the outer gear ring 12 is greater than that of the inner gear ring 11, so as to effectively ensure the stability of the connection between the outer gear ring 12 and the inner gear ring 11 and the mounting surface respectively.
Further, in another embodiment, the outer sealing surface 17 is crowned. The inner sealing surface 18 includes a vertical surface 181 and inclined surfaces 182 respectively provided on upper and lower sides of the vertical surface 181. The outer side sealing surface 17 is in a bulge shape, so that the contact area between the outer side sealing surface 17 and the side surface of the sealing groove of the mounting component is increased, the stable connection between the outer side sealing surface and the mounting surface is increased, and the mounting precision of the sealing ring is ensured. An included angle between the vertical surface 181 of the inner side sealing surface 18 and the two inclined surfaces 182 is an obtuse angle, so that the contact area between the inner side sealing surface 18 and the side surface of the sealing groove of the mounting component is increased, the stable connection between the inner side sealing surface and the mounting surface is increased, and the mounting precision of the sealing ring is ensured.
